JHP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

41 of the 3,765 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NUVEEN QUALITY PREFERRED INCOME FUND 3 (JHP)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$43M — down 7.1% from $46.2M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of JHP and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 13 trimmed existing stakes and 13 added.

The largest buyer was Royal Bank of Canada, adding an estimated $526K. The largest seller was Mariner Investment Group,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.75M sold.
